Red Hat Training

A Red Hat training course is available for Red Hat Enterprise Linux

35.3. 切換至圖形化登錄

重要

若要切換至圖形化環境,您可能需要由軟體庫(repository)安裝額外的軟體。您可透過網路以您的 Red Hat Network 訂閱來存取 Red Hat Enterprise Linux 軟體庫,或是使用 Red Hat Enterprise Linux 安裝 DVD 來作為軟體庫。詳情請參閱 節 35.3.1, “啟用由指令列存取軟體庫的權限”

重要

若要在 System z 上使用圖形化使用者介面,請使用 vncserver 來代替。
若您使用了文字登錄來安裝,並且希望切換至圖形化登錄的話,請依照此程序進行。
  1. 若您不是 root 的話,請切換使用者為 root 帳號:
    su -
    被提示時請提供管理員密碼。
  2. 若您還未這麼作的話,請安裝 X Window System 和圖形化桌面環境。比方說,若要安裝 GNOME 桌面環境,請使用這項指令:
    yum groupinstall "X Window System" Desktop
    若要安裝 KDE 桌面環境,請使用:
    yum groupinstall "X Window System" "KDE Desktop"
    此步驟可能需要花上一些時間,因為您的 Red Hat Enterprise Linux 系統會下載並安裝額外的軟體。根據您的原始安裝來源,您可能會被要求提供安裝媒介。
  3. 請執行下列指令以編輯 /etc/inittab 檔案:
    vi /etc/inittab
  4. 請按下 I 鍵以進入 insert 模式。
  5. 請尋找包含了 initdefault 文字的一行,並將數字 3 更改為 5
  6. 請輸入 :wq 然後按下 Enter 鍵來儲存檔案並退出 vi 編輯器。
請使用 reboot 指令來重新啟動系統。您的系統將會重新啟動並且出現圖形化的登錄畫面。
若您在圖形化登錄的情況下發生了問題,請參閱 章 10, Intel 或 AMD 系統安裝上的疑難排解

35.3.1. 啟用由指令列存取軟體庫的權限

通常用來在 Red Hat Enterprise Linux 系統上安裝新軟體的方式就是透過軟體庫。您可透過網路以您的 Red Hat Network 訂閱,或是使用 Red Hat Enterprise Linux 安裝 DVD 來作為軟體庫,以存取 Red Hat Enterprise Linux 的軟體庫。您透過線上軟體庫所存取的軟體會比安裝 DVD 上的軟體還要新。此外,一般來說,只要您擁有一條既有、實體連接的有效網路連線,配置一部 Red Hat Enterprise Linux 系統存取線上軟體庫,會比配置系統使用安裝 DVD 來作為軟體庫要來得容易。

35.3.1.1. 啟用由網路存取軟體庫的權限

若您在進行安裝程序時提供了您的 Red Hat Network 訂閱號碼,您的系統便已被配置成可透過網路來存取 Red Hat Enterprise Linux 軟體庫。因此,您所必須做的就是確認系統是否可存取網路。若您擁有一個現有、實體連接的有效網路連線,要完成這項程序將會非常地容易:
  1. 若您不是 root 的話,請切換使用者為 root 帳號:
    su -
  2. 請確認系統已連上網路。請注意,您的網路也許是非常小型的網路(比方說兩個裝置 — 一部電腦和外部數據機/路由器)。
  3. 請執行 system-config-network。網路配置工具將會啟動,並顯示「選擇動作」畫面。
  4. 請選擇「裝置配置」並按下 Enter 鍵。網路配置工具將會顯示「選擇裝置」畫面以及一列您系統上的可用網路卡之清單。就預設值,第一個介面卡會是 eth0
  5. 請選擇欲配置的網路介面卡並按下 Enter。接著,網路配置工具便會帶領您進入「網路配置」畫面。
  6. 您可在此畫面上手動式地配置一組靜態 IP、閘道器,以及 DNS 伺服器,或是將這些欄位保留為空白以使用預設值。當您選擇了配置之後,請選擇「確定」並按下 Enter。網路配置工具會將您帶回「選擇裝置」畫面上。
  7. 請選擇「儲存」然後按下 Enter。網路配置工具會將您帶回「選擇動作」畫面上。
  8. 請選擇「儲存並退出」然後按下 Enter。網路配置工具將會儲存您的設定然後退出。
  9. 請執行 ifup 介面卡介面卡代表您透過網路配置工具所配置的網路介面卡。比方說,請執行 ifup eth0 以啟用 eth0
撥接數據機和無線網路連線的配置較為複雜,並且其配置不包含在本指南中。

35.3.1.2. 使用 Red Hat Enterprise Linux 安裝 DVD 來作為軟體庫

使用 Red Hat Enterprise Linux 安裝 DVD 來作為軟體庫(以實體光碟的方式,或是 ISO 映像檔的方式)。
  1. 若您欲使用實體 DVD,請將光碟插入您的電腦中。
  2. 若您不是 root 的話,請切換使用者為 root 帳號:
    su -
  3. 請為軟體庫建立一個掛載點
    mkdir -p 軟體庫路徑
    軟體庫路徑 代表軟體庫的位置,例如 /mnt/repo
  4. 請將 DVD 掛載在您剛建立的掛載點上。若您欲使用實體光碟,您需要知道您 DVD 光碟機的裝置名稱。您可透過 cat /proc/sys/dev/cdrom/info 指令來找出任何在您的系統上的 CD 或 DVD 裝置名稱。系統上的第一個 CD 或 DVD 光碟機一般會稱為 sr0。當您取得了裝置名稱之後,請掛載 DVD:
    mount -r -t iso9660 /dev/裝置名稱 軟體庫路徑
    例如:mount -r -t iso9660 /dev/sr0 /mnt/repo
    如果您使用的是光碟的 ISO 映像檔,請如下掛載此映像檔:
    mount -r -t iso9660 -o loop 映像檔路徑.iso 軟體庫路徑
    例如:mount -r -o loop /home/root/Downloads/RHEL6.7-Server-i386-DVD.iso /mnt/repo
    請注意,您只能在存有某個映像檔的儲存裝置本身已被掛載的情況下,才可掛載該映像檔。比方說,若是該映像檔已被儲存在一個尚未在系統啟動時自動載入的硬碟中,您必須先掛載該硬碟,才可掛載儲存在該硬碟中的映像檔。請參考一個名為 /dev/sdb、在 boot time 時不會被自動掛載,並且在其第一個分割區上的 Downloads 目錄中存有個映像檔的硬碟:
    mkdir /mnt/temp
    mount /dev/sdb1 /mnt/temp
    mkdir /mnt/repo
    mount -r -t iso9660 -o loop mount -r -o loop /mnt/temp/Downloads/RHEL6.7-Server-i386-DVD.iso /mnt/repo
    若您不確定某個儲存裝置是否已被裝置,請執行 mount 指令以取得一列現有、已掛載裝置的清單。若您不確定某個儲存裝置的裝置名稱或是分割區編號,請執行 fdisk -l 並嘗試在輸出中找出這些資訊。
  5. 請在 /etc/yum.repos.d/ 目錄中建立一個新的 repo file。檔案的名稱並不重要,只要檔案以 .repo 為結尾即可。比方說 dvd.repo
    1. 請為軟體庫檔案選擇一組名稱,並以 vi 文字編輯器來將它以一個新檔案開啟。例如:
      vi /etc/yum.repos.d/dvd.repo
    2. 請按下 I 鍵以進入 insert 模式。
    3. 提供軟體庫的詳細資訊。例如:
      [dvd]
      baseurl=file:///mnt/repo/Server
      enabled=1
      gpgcheck=1
      gpgkey=file:///etc/pki/rpm-gpg/RPM-GPG-KEY-redhat-release
      軟體庫的名稱為以正括號顯示 — 在此範例中為 [dvd]。名稱並不重要,然而您應選擇一組具有意義並且容易辨識的名稱。
      指定了 baseurl 的一行應包含您先前建立的掛載點之路徑,若是 Red Hat Enterprise Linux 伺服器安裝 DVD 的話,字尾會是 /Server,若是Red Hat Enterprise Linux 客戶端安裝 DVD 的話則為 /Client
    4. 請按下 Esc 鍵以退出 insert 模式。
    5. 請輸入 :wq 然後按下 Enter 鍵來儲存檔案並退出 vi 編輯器。
    6. 在藉由 DVD 進行安裝或升級了軟體之後,請將您所建立的軟體庫檔案刪除掉。